This study aims to analyze the expression of micro-RNA (miRNA) and long non-coding RNA (lncRNA) by next-generation sequencing in patients with high grade serous ovarian cancer (HGSOC) and benign gynecologic diseases. The candidate miRNA/lncRNA will be validated as biomarker for the detection and prognosis of HGSOC.

RECRUITINGDifferential expression of miRNA/lncRNA
Differential expression of micro-RNA (miRNA) and long non-coding RNA (lncRNA) will be compared between HGSOC group and control group, hence candidate miRNA/lncRNA will be validated as biomarker for the detection and prognosis of HGSOC.
Time frame: One year
Progression-free survival
The progression-free survival of HGSOC patients will be compared between differential expressed candidate miRNA/lncRNA after they have completed debulking surgeries and adjuvant chemotherapy.
Time frame: Five years
